An extremely light and portable gadget- Don't expect more
by janet_purr ,Jul 16 '05
Pros: Portable, Inexpensive, Easy to use, small files, SD memory
Cons: Poor software, non-existent customer support, no lens cap.
My camera came without a lens cap and the U-Lead Photo Express software will not run (windows XP). Both Aiptek and U-Lead do not return my repeated requests for assistance.

I took the first camera back to Target. The exchange did not have a lens cap or functional software either. I decided to keep the camera because it's nice to have when you don't want to take a precious camcorder or high end camera.

A perfect use for me is mounting the camera in my convertible, and recording top-down driving through twisty mountain roads. :) :)

Movies can be converted over to VCR mono. Picture is just OK. I personally can edit & burn to DVD, but not using provided software.

Don't buy an expensive/fast SD card for this camera, the maximum write speed at highest quality is well within what a slow card can handle.

For some reason the limit to the SD card is 1GB, not the typical 2GB.

This might be the perfect birthday gift for a kid who is computer savvy. But I can't imagine too many adults using it for precious moments.

aiptek is-dv
by hansvdb ,Jul 08 '05
Pros: $97 on sale
Cons: flimsy construction, no lens protection, no company support
Works poorly in video mode unless you have strong lighting.You must remember that it is scaled down size, so that when it goes to a full screen it is grainy. Adequate for the web, but marginal for anything else.
The still shots are not to bad, they must be framed by the LCD, which cannot be seen in sunlight. Focus is hit or miss.I cannot tell any difference between 3 or 5 meg settings other than they increase the actual size of the image to get the higher pixel count.The actual pixels are the same size! So do not expect to blow these up. My 2.3 kodak takes a better shot.
I do not recommend a buy, the cheap construction, missing lens cap(they screwed up on all of them, not just my package, and you cannot order one!)all leave it as a piece of junk.

Lens problem makes a bad review
by jallaway ,Feb 21 '06
Pros: Great features for price
Cons: Delicate lens assembly should cause caution
I got this for my son. He was very pleased with it; both the movie and still functions. Images were a little flat; but otherwise excellent for the cameras price.
The problem is the internal lens that has come loose on two of these cameras. The first time after two weeks of use and the second about a month after the original camera was replaced. I'm guessing my son might bounce it around more than other users; but I know he was being more careful with the second camera.
This problem leaves the camera with a restricted view and basically renders it ruined.
